    Industrial settings rely heavily on continuous power supply to ensure uninterrupted operations. Any power outage can lead to significant downtime, loss of production, and potential damage to equipment. This is where battery backup solutions play a crucial role in maintaining seamless operations.

    The Importance of Battery Backup in Industrial Settings

    Battery backup solutions are essential for industrial settings as they provide a reliable source of power during outages or fluctuations in the main power supply. These solutions are designed to seamlessly kick in when the primary power source fails, ensuring that critical equipment and processes continue to function without interruption.

    One of the key advantages of battery backup solutions is their ability to bridge the gap between power outages and the activation of standby generators. This instantaneous transition is vital in preventing any disruption to industrial operations, especially in facilities where even a few seconds of downtime can result in significant financial losses.

    Types of Battery Backup Solutions

    There are several types of battery backup solutions available for industrial settings, each catering to specific power requirements and operational needs. Uninterruptible Power Supplies (UPS) are one of the most common forms of battery backup solutions, providing immediate power in the event of an outage. These systems are available in various configurations, including offline, line-interactive, and online double-conversion, offering different levels of protection and efficiency.

    Another type of battery backup solution commonly used in industrial settings is the industrial battery system. These systems are designed to deliver high-power output and are capable of sustaining operations for extended periods, making them ideal for facilities with critical processes that cannot afford any downtime.

    Ensuring Reliability and Efficiency

    Reliability and efficiency are paramount when it comes to battery backup solutions in industrial settings. These systems must undergo rigorous testing and maintenance to ensure that they can seamlessly support operations when needed. Regular battery testing, monitoring, and maintenance are essential to identify any potential issues and prevent unexpected failures.

    Furthermore, advancements in battery technology have led to the development of more efficient and durable solutions for industrial applications. Lithium-ion batteries, for example, offer higher energy density, longer lifespan, and faster charging capabilities compared to traditional lead-acid batteries, making them a preferred choice for many industrial facilities.

    Integration with Smart Technologies

    Modern battery backup solutions are increasingly being integrated with smart technologies to enhance their functionality and provide real-time monitoring and control. These smart systems enable industrial operators to remotely monitor the status of their backup power systems, receive alerts for any anomalies, and even automate the switching between power sources for optimal efficiency.

    Additionally, the integration of predictive analytics and machine learning algorithms allows for proactive maintenance and early detection of potential issues, further improving the reliability of battery backup solutions in industrial settings.
